基于移動終端的提高攝像頭對焦速度的方法及其移動終端的制作方法
【專利摘要】本發(fā)明公開了一種基于移動終端的提高攝像頭對焦速度的方法,包括:接收對焦命令;檢測并判斷攝像頭的當(dāng)前幀率是否小于設(shè)定幀率;當(dāng)判斷結(jié)果為是時,獲取大于當(dāng)前幀率的對焦幀率;根據(jù)對焦幀率完成對焦。與現(xiàn)有技術(shù)相比,本發(fā)明移動終端在接收到對焦命令后,首先檢測并判斷攝像頭的當(dāng)前幀率是否小于設(shè)定幀率,然后在判斷結(jié)果為是時,獲取大于當(dāng)前幀率的對焦幀率,最后根據(jù)對焦幀率完成對焦,從而實現(xiàn)了在對焦過程中,當(dāng)環(huán)境亮度較低(即當(dāng)前幀率小于設(shè)定幀率)時,不是以較低的當(dāng)前幀率對焦,而是以一個較大的對焦幀率完成對焦,對焦速度快,用戶體驗較好。本發(fā)明同時公開了一種提高攝像頭對焦速度的移動終端。
【專利說明】基于移動終端的提高攝像頭對焦速度的方法及其移動終端
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及攝像領(lǐng)域,更具體的涉及一種基于移動終端的提高攝像頭對焦速度的方法及其移動終端。
【背景技術(shù)】
[0002]目前,除相機具備拍攝功能外,大多數(shù)移動終端上已安裝攝像頭,實現(xiàn)了拍攝功能。相機或移動終端上的相機單元一般都有自動對焦功能,從而在圖像預(yù)覽時能對拍攝場景進行對焦。然而,在光線較暗的環(huán)境下,為了保證相片質(zhì)量,攝像頭一般會采用較低的幀率進行拍照,自動對焦時也以該較低的幀率進行對焦,從而導(dǎo)致對焦速度非常慢。
【發(fā)明內(nèi)容】
[0003]本發(fā)明的目的是提供一種基于移動終端的提高攝像頭對焦速度的方法,以實現(xiàn)在光線較暗的環(huán)境下快速對焦,提高用戶體驗。
[0004]本發(fā)明的另一目的是提供一種提高攝像頭對焦速度的移動終端,以實現(xiàn)在光線較暗的環(huán)境下快速對焦,提高用戶體驗。
[0005]為實現(xiàn)上述目的,本發(fā)明提供了一種基于移動終端的提高攝像頭對焦速度的方法,包括以下步驟:
[0006]接收對焦命令;
[0007]檢測并判斷攝像頭的當(dāng)前幀率是否小于設(shè)定幀率;
[0008]當(dāng)判斷結(jié)果為是時,獲取大于所述當(dāng)前幀率的對焦幀率;
[0009]根據(jù)所述對焦幀率完成對焦。
[0010]與現(xiàn)有技術(shù)相比,本發(fā)明基于移動終端的提高攝像頭對焦速度的方法,移動終端在接收到對焦命令后,首先檢測并判斷攝像頭的當(dāng)前幀率是否小于設(shè)定幀率,然后在判斷結(jié)果為是時,獲取大于當(dāng)前幀率的對焦幀率,最后根據(jù)對焦幀率完成對焦,從而實現(xiàn)了在對焦過程中,當(dāng)環(huán)境亮度較低(即當(dāng)前幀率小于設(shè)定幀率)時,不是以較低的當(dāng)前幀率對焦,而是以一個大于當(dāng)前幀率的對焦幀率完成對焦,對焦速度快,用戶體驗較好。
[0011]較佳地,所述“獲取大于所述當(dāng)前幀率的對焦幀率”具體為:
[0012]獲取不小于所述設(shè)定幀率的對焦幀率。
[0013]較佳地,所述“獲取不小于所述設(shè)定幀率的對焦幀率”具體包括:
[0014]調(diào)整移動終端內(nèi)存儲的曝光表以使曝光表中任一曝光參數(shù)對應(yīng)的幀率不小于所述設(shè)定幀率;
[0015]根據(jù)當(dāng)前環(huán)境亮度查找調(diào)整后的所述曝光表以獲取相應(yīng)的幀率作為所述對焦幀率。
[0016]較佳地,所述“根據(jù)所述對焦幀率完成對焦”之后還包括:
[0017]判斷所述曝光表是否改變;
[0018]根據(jù)判斷結(jié)果將所述曝光表恢復(fù)至對焦前的狀態(tài)。[0019]較佳地,所述“檢測并判斷攝像頭的當(dāng)前幀率是否小于設(shè)定幀率”之后還包括:
[0020]當(dāng)判斷結(jié)果為否時,根據(jù)所述當(dāng)前幀率完成對焦。
[0021]較佳地,所述“根據(jù)所述對焦幀率完成對焦”之后還包括:
[0022]將攝像頭的幀率由所述對焦幀率調(diào)整為所述當(dāng)前幀率。
[0023]相應(yīng)的,本發(fā)明還提供了一種提高攝像頭對焦速度的移動終端,包括:
[0024]接收模塊,用于接收對焦命令;
[0025]檢測判斷模塊,用于檢測并判斷攝像頭的當(dāng)前幀率是否小于設(shè)定幀率;
[0026]獲取模塊,用于在所述檢測判斷模塊的判斷結(jié)果為是時,獲取大于所述當(dāng)前幀率的對焦幀率;以及
[0027]第一對焦模塊,用于根據(jù)所述對焦幀率完成對焦。
[0028]較佳地,所述“獲取大于所述當(dāng)前幀率的對焦幀率”具體為:
[0029]獲取不小于所述設(shè)定幀率的對焦幀率。
[0030]較佳地,所述獲取模塊具體包括:
[0031]調(diào)整單元,用于調(diào)整移動終端內(nèi)存儲的曝光表以使曝光表中任一曝光參數(shù)對應(yīng)的幀率不小于所述設(shè)定幀率;
[0032]獲取單元,用于根據(jù)當(dāng)前環(huán)境亮度查找調(diào)整后的所述曝光表以獲取相應(yīng)的幀率作為所述對焦幀率。
[0033]較佳地,所述提高攝像頭對焦速度的移動終端還包括:
[0034]第二對焦模塊,用于在所述檢測判斷模塊的判斷結(jié)果為否時,根據(jù)所述當(dāng)前幀率對焦;
[0035]判斷模塊,用于在對焦完成后,判斷所述曝光表是否改變;
[0036]恢復(fù)模塊,用于根據(jù)所述判斷模塊的判斷結(jié)果將所述曝光表恢復(fù)至對焦前的狀態(tài);以及
[0037]幀率調(diào)整模塊,用于在對焦完成后,將所述攝像頭的幀率由所述對焦幀率調(diào)整為所述當(dāng)前幀率。
[0038]通過以下的描述并結(jié)合附圖,本發(fā)明將變得更加清晰,這些附圖用于解釋本發(fā)明的實施例。
【專利附圖】
【附圖說明】
[0039]圖1為本發(fā)明基于移動終端的提高攝像頭對焦速度的方法一實施例的流程圖。
[0040]圖2為本發(fā)明提高攝像頭對焦速度的移動終端一實施例的結(jié)構(gòu)框圖。
【具體實施方式】
[0041]現(xiàn)在參考附圖描述本發(fā)明的實施例,附圖中類似的元件標(biāo)號代表類似的元件。本發(fā)明基于移動終端的提高攝像頭對焦速度的方法在環(huán)境亮度較低時,接收到對焦命令后會快速提高攝像頭的幀率,以較大的對焦幀率對焦,對焦結(jié)束后,恢復(fù)對焦前的幀率,實現(xiàn)了快速對焦,用戶體驗較好。
[0042]請參考圖1,本發(fā)明基于移動終端的提高攝像頭對焦速度的方法包括以下步驟:
[0043]步驟S101,接收上層下發(fā)的對焦命令;[0044]步驟S102,檢測當(dāng)前環(huán)境亮度下攝像頭的幀率,將該幀率記為當(dāng)前幀率,如當(dāng)前幀率為15幀/秒;其中環(huán)境亮度與攝像頭的幀率之間是--對應(yīng)關(guān)系;
[0045]具體的,移動終端中存儲有一張曝光表,曝光表中包含有多個曝光參數(shù),曝光參數(shù)包括環(huán)境亮度X、曝光時間Y以及信號增益值Z (即采集到的模擬圖像數(shù)據(jù)在進行模數(shù)轉(zhuǎn)換之前的放大增益,由于信號增益會將噪聲信號同時放大,故信號增益值不是越大越好),上述曝光參數(shù)之間存在對應(yīng)的關(guān)系,此外,曝光時間與攝像頭的幀率之間也是對應(yīng)的,故環(huán)境亮度、曝光時間、信號增益值及幀率之間是對應(yīng)的,曝光表如下表1所不:
[0046]
【權(quán)利要求】
1.一種基于移動終端的提高攝像頭對焦速度的方法,其特征在于,包括以下步驟: 接收對焦命令; 檢測并判斷攝像頭的當(dāng)前幀率是否小于設(shè)定幀率; 當(dāng)判斷結(jié)果為是時,獲取大于所述當(dāng)前幀率的對焦幀率; 根據(jù)所述對焦幀率完成對焦。
2.如權(quán)利要求1所述的提高攝像頭對焦速度的方法,其特征在于,所述“獲取大于所述當(dāng)前幀率的對焦幀率”具體為: 獲取不小于所述設(shè)定幀率的對焦幀率。
3.如權(quán)利要求2所述的基于移動終端的提高攝像頭對焦速度的方法,其特征在于,所述“獲取不小于所述設(shè)定幀率的對焦幀率”具體包括: 調(diào)整移動終端內(nèi)存儲的曝光表以使曝光表中任一曝光參數(shù)對應(yīng)的幀率不小于所述設(shè)定幀率; 根據(jù)當(dāng)前環(huán)境亮度查找調(diào)整后的所述曝光表以獲取相應(yīng)的幀率作為所述對焦幀率。
4.如權(quán)利要求3所述 的基于移動終端的提高攝像頭對焦速度的方法,其特征在于,所述“根據(jù)所述對焦幀率完成對焦”之后還包括: 判斷所述曝光表是否改變; 根據(jù)判斷結(jié)果將所述曝光表恢復(fù)至對焦前的狀態(tài)。
5.如權(quán)利要求1所述的基于移動終端的提高攝像頭對焦速度的方法,其特征在于,所述“檢測并判斷攝像頭的當(dāng)前幀率是否小于設(shè)定幀率”之后還包括: 當(dāng)判斷結(jié)果為否時,根據(jù)所述當(dāng)前幀率完成對焦。
6.如權(quán)利要求1所述的基于移動終端的提高攝像頭對焦速度的方法,其特征在于,所述“根據(jù)所述對焦幀率完成對焦”之后還包括: 將攝像頭的幀率由所述對焦幀率調(diào)整為所述當(dāng)前幀率。
7.一種提高攝像頭對焦速度的移動終端,其特征在于,包括: 接收模塊,用于接收對焦命令; 檢測判斷模塊,用于檢測并判斷攝像頭的當(dāng)前幀率是否小于設(shè)定幀率; 獲取模塊,用于在所述檢測判斷模塊的判斷結(jié)果為是時,獲取大于所述當(dāng)前幀率的對焦幀率;以及 第一對焦模塊,用于根據(jù)所述對焦幀率完成對焦。
8.如權(quán)利要求7所述的提高攝像頭對焦速度的移動終端,其特征在于,所述“獲取大于所述當(dāng)前幀率的對焦幀率”具體為: 獲取不小于所述設(shè)定幀率的對焦幀率。
9.如權(quán)利要求8所述的提高攝像頭對焦速度的移動終端,其特征在于,所述獲取模塊具體包括: 調(diào)整單元,用于調(diào)整移動終端內(nèi)存儲的曝光表以使曝光表中任一曝光參數(shù)對應(yīng)的幀率不小于所述設(shè)定幀率; 獲取單元,用于根據(jù)當(dāng)前環(huán)境亮度查找調(diào)整后的所述曝光表以獲取相應(yīng)的幀率作為所述對焦幀率。
10.如權(quán)利要求9所述的提高攝像頭對焦速度的移動終端,其特征在于,還包括:第二對焦模塊,用于在所述檢測判斷模塊的判斷結(jié)果為否時,根據(jù)所述當(dāng)前幀率對焦; 判斷模塊,用于在對焦完成 后,判斷所述曝光表是否改變; 恢復(fù)模塊,用于根據(jù)所述判斷模塊的判斷結(jié)果將所述曝光表恢復(fù)至對焦前的狀態(tài);以及 幀率調(diào)整模塊,用于在對焦完成后,將所述攝像頭的幀率由所述對焦幀率調(diào)整為所述當(dāng)前幀率。
【文檔編號】H04N5/232GK103945119SQ201410098184
【公開日】2014年7月23日 申請日期:2014年3月17日 優(yōu)先權(quán)日:2014年3月17日
【發(fā)明者】胡峰 申請人:廣東明創(chuàng)軟件科技有限公司